Caicedo Strikes Late as Chelsea Salvage a Point at Old Trafford

Chelsea made a spirited comeback to snag a Premier League point against Manchester United at Old Trafford!

After a disappointing midweek EFL Cup exit against Newcastle, Chelsea rolled into Old Trafford hoping for a morale boost. Facing a United team unbeaten in 11 league matches at home, the Blues put in a gritty performance to avoid defeat.

The game started off a bit shaky, with both sides struggling to create clear chances. Chelsea’s Noni Madueke came closest with a near-post header from a corner that hit the woodwork. United responded with Alejandro Garnacho and Rasmus Højlund, who both tested Robert Sánchez, but neither could find the back of the net in a scrappy first half.

Just before halftime, Marcus Rashford’s side-footed volley rattled the woodwork, giving fans hope for a more exciting second half. Early in the second half, Pedro Neto fired narrowly wide for Chelsea, as the game seemed to be heading for yet another Premier League stalemate – a common outcome in this fixture.

United finally broke through with 20 minutes to go. A long pass from Casemiro found Højlund, whose quick touch was interrupted by Sánchez’s outstretched hand. Referee Robert Jones awarded a penalty, confirmed by VAR, and Bruno Fernandes coolly converted from the spot to give United a hard-earned lead.

But that lead didn’t last long! Just four minutes later, a half-cleared Chelsea corner fell to Moisés Caicedo at the edge of the box. The Ecuadorian unleashed a fierce volley through Mykhailo Mudryk’s legs and past an unsighted André Onana to level the score. The closing moments were tense, with Enzo Fernández and Joshua Zirkzee coming close to snatching a winner, but neither side could find that decisive edge.

The 1-1 draw lifts Chelsea above Arsenal into fourth place, while United stays in 13th, three points shy of the top half. As United awaits Rúben Amorim’s arrival after the international break, both teams will be looking to build on this result and find more consistency in their campaigns.
